有没有办法在Git中制作分叉,然后维护或合并原始项目?

时间:2012-07-20 14:33:56

标签: git open-source github git-fork

我想从GitHub获取一个开源项目(A),将其分配到我的帐户然后进行一些修改(B)。

过了一会儿,原始(A)存储库会有变化,同时我对我的存储库进行了更改(B)

问题是:有没有办法从回购(A)到回购(B)维持或合并?

另一个问题是:是个好主意?我知道这取决于我对源代码所做的更改类型,但这是一个很好的做法,或者通常在有分叉时,项目的方式会有很大不同吗?

由于

1 个答案:

答案 0 :(得分:3)

您可以将您分叉的存储库添加为远程

git remote add upstream PATH_TO_REPO

然后你可以

get fetch upstream
git merge upstream/BRANCH_NAME